Home > Moss

Moss-AI-Powered Content Generator

AI-Powered Solutions for Every Task

Rate this tool

20.0 / 5 (200 votes)

Overview of Moss

Moss is a customized version of the GPT-4 model, designed specifically to serve as a GoLang expert. It provides detailed, idiomatic Go code solutions and advice. Moss is tailored to meet the needs of Go developers who require systematic, scalable, and highly usable code. Its primary purpose is to ensure that the code it generates reflects Go's best practices and idioms, making it not only functional but also maintainable and robust in the long term. For example, when asked to implement a concurrent processing system in Go, Moss would provide a solution that leverages Go's goroutines and channels, ensuring that the implementation is efficient and aligns with Go's concurrency model.

Core Capabilities of Moss

  • GoLang Code Generation

    Example Example

    When asked to create a REST API in Go, Moss generates code that adheres to Go's principles, such as using the `net/http` package for handling requests and focusing on simplicity and performance.

    Example Scenario

    A developer needs to quickly prototype a microservice that communicates with a database and handles HTTP requests. Moss provides a complete, idiomatic Go solution, including error handling and context management.

  • GoLang Code Review and Optimization

    Example Example

    Moss reviews existing Go code, identifying areas where Go-specific practices, such as effective error handling or the use of concurrency patterns, could be improved.

    Example Scenario

    A team has developed a Go application, but performance issues arise during load testing. Moss analyzes the codebase and suggests improvements like optimizing database queries or using buffered channels for better performance.

  • Educational Support and Best Practices Guidance

    Example Example

    Moss provides explanations and examples of Go idioms, such as the correct use of goroutines, channels, or Go's unique error handling approach.

    Example Scenario

    A new Go developer is learning the language and needs to understand how to use Go’s concurrency model effectively. Moss offers detailed explanations and code examples to help them grasp these concepts.

Target Audience for Moss

  • Go Developers and Engineers

    Moss is ideal for Go developers, ranging from beginners to advanced users. Beginners benefit from its educational support, while experienced developers use Moss to refine their code and ensure it adheres to best practices.

  • Development Teams in Technology Companies

    Teams working on Go-based projects can leverage Moss to streamline development, ensure code quality, and adopt best practices across their codebase. Moss can serve as a valuable tool in code reviews, helping teams maintain a high standard of Go code.

Guidelines for Using Moss

  • Step 1

    Visit aichatonline.org for a free trial without login, no need for ChatGPT Plus.

  • Step 2

    Explore the interface to familiarize yourself with the available features and tools. No installation is required, and you can start using Moss directly in your browser.

  • Step 3

    Input your queries or tasks into the text box. Moss is designed to handle a wide range of tasks, from detailed coding help to creating SEO-friendly content.

  • Step 4

    Review the generated content or solutions. You can refine your query for more precise results or ask follow-up questions to dive deeper into specific topics.

  • Step 5

    Utilize the customization options to tailor the output to your needs, whether you're seeking a detailed explanation, a code snippet, or a creative suggestion.

  • Data Analysis
  • Academic Research
  • Coding
  • SEO Writing
  • Creative Ideas

Moss Q&A

  • What can Moss help me with?

    Moss can assist with a wide range of tasks, including software development, academic research, creative writing, and generating SEO-friendly content. It is designed to provide detailed, contextual, and tailored responses.

  • How does Moss differ from other AI tools?

    Moss stands out by offering highly customized and context-aware responses. It is particularly strong in areas requiring depth, such as detailed programming guidance or comprehensive content creation, ensuring the results are both useful and aligned with your specific needs.

  • Is there a cost associated with using Moss?

    Moss offers a free trial available directly through aichatonline.org, with no login or subscription required. This allows users to explore its capabilities without commitment.

  • How can I optimize my experience with Moss?

    To get the most out of Moss, clearly define your goals and provide detailed input. This helps the tool generate more precise and useful responses. Additionally, don’t hesitate to ask follow-up questions to refine the output.

  • What are the typical use cases for Moss?

    Common use cases include generating detailed programming solutions, writing academic papers, creating SEO-optimized web content, brainstorming creative ideas, and performing data analysis.